Bridgestone Golf — Covington

The closure signal maps to a specific regulated facility at 15320 Industrial Park Blvd NE, Covington, Georgia. EPA FRS still exposes multiple program identities at that exact site, making post-closure program status—not the fact of closure—the diligence target.

Facility identity

Address: 15320 Industrial Park Blvd NE, Covington, GA 30014
EPA Registry ID: 110002009996
RCRA ID: GAR000032714
NPDES ID: GAIS14482
Air program ID: 1321700035 / ICIS-AIR GA0000001321700035

What the public record shows

EPA's Facility Registry Service associates the exact Covington address with Bridgestone Golf / Bridgestone Sporting Goods Manufacturing USA and shows RCRA, industrial stormwater, air and TRI program records. Several displayed program update dates predate the operational transition.

The useful diligence question is therefore whether those facility-level program states have been refreshed after closure and which obligations, if any, remain active through closure or post-closure procedures.

Evidence boundary

A plant closure does not automatically terminate every authorization or obligation. Sentinel does not label these records stale or noncompliant solely because operations changed; it identifies the exact records that warrant a post-transition status check.
